International Union UAW LOCAL 2383, founded in 1998, is a small nonprofit that reported $201K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ue decreased 18% compared to the prior year.

Mission

Promote social/economic justice through collective bargaining, meetings, education, communication, organizing, community action, administration, maintenance of property/assets, delivery of benefits to represented mbrs, fraternal & social activities & activities which further common interests of the mbrship.
